POOLWERX

-

This service-centric outfit performs a large portion of its business out of a van, but that’s not the only option for franchisee­s. The Poolwerx model features vans and retail stores in its network, and this provides the ambitious franchisee with the option of a career path.

Chief operating officer Nic Brill explains how it works.

“Our traditiona­l model has been to set up the business via mobile with a transition to retail once a critical mass of regular customers and sales has been achieved. In today’s environmen­t, we are finding that simultaneo­us entry into retail and mobile is a client need and is proving to be a successful business strategy.”

Mobile franchisee­s can get into business with an investment of $150,000 and join the 400+ mobile service vans operating across more than 350 territorie­s.

“Our approach is to review growth areas in conjunctio­n with our B2B industry associates and pool industry database statistics in order to generate a viable territory size in conjunctio­n with our geographic mapping tools,” says Brill.

There’s plenty of room to grow as Australian­s install about 20,000 new pools each year.
